Abstract
A new theoretical approach to the dynamic field-induced birefringence in magnetic fluids is presented. On equal basis it takes into account both internal (magnetic) and external (mechanical) orientation relaxations of the particles. Besides uniting several former approximate models, already tested experimentally, it covers a variety of intermediate cases which have been never addressed before.
